The Brevard Shotokan Karate Club has been training in the Shotokan style of Karate-Do      ("the Way of the Empty Hand") in Brevard County for nearly fifteen years. Students begin at the white belt level with advancement possible to black belt and beyond. The club is affiliated with the Japan Karate Association, the International Shotokan Karate Association, and the South Atlantic Karate Association.
